Bruce,A 7 mm hole for .22 is very snug. Especially at the front end. Asses to that, 7 mm in CAD is going to print smaller; perhaps 6.7 mm. You would need very good concentricity, and almost no angularity for that to work. Consider that stock Marauder baffles have an 8 mm measured hole in them. My suggestion is that you start at 7.8 mm (7.5 mm a printed) and then flare out from there towards the front. Make a version that seems excessively large holed, then make another that is tighter, and see if they sound different. Also, zero clipping should have top priority.Nice looking prints. The fracture is across the filaments at the clipped damage, rather than between layers. So, good adhesion between layers.
